    The Kent Brother Trilogy by Jaci Burton

    The Kent Brothers Trilogy by Jaci Burton is 99c! It’s that time of year again when holiday romances come out of the wood works. The trilogy features all three of the Kent Brothers novellas. The stories feature a second chance romance, a single mom heroine, and a divorced hero. Something for everyone! Though the bundle lacks actual reviews on GR, it has a rating of 4.3 stars.

    It just might take a Christmas miracle…

    All She Wants for Christmas (The Kent Brothers Book One)
    Country singer Riley Jensen would never have returned to her small Missouri hometown if her publicist hadn’t come up with the scheme to tape a Christmas special there. So she never would have known that the man who broke her heart at eighteen was now a widower with a seven-year-old daughter. Riley has ten years of angst-filled hit songs and Grammy Awards to prove she doesn’t need Ethan Kent. But suddenly, she can’t help thinking of all she gave up by running away…

    A Rare Gift (The Kent Brothers Book Two)
    With a disastrous marriage behind him, Wyatt Kent has no interest in getting involved with any woman, let alone his ex-wife’s younger sister. But when Calliope Andrews hires him to build an addition onto her day care center, Wyatt can’t help but notice her. But it’s going to take a Christmas miracle for Wyatt to put his trust in love a second time.

    The Best Thing (The Kent Brothers Book Three)
    A year ago, Tori let her guard down and Brody Kent slipped right in, planting one hot, unforgettable kiss on her in a dark corner at the company Christmas party. Though the kiss surpassed her wildest dreams, she can’t let it happen again. Brody’s got a reputation for loving and leaving. And he’ll have to get creative if he wants to convince Tori that he’s a changed man.

    The Sassy One by Susan Mallery

    The Sassy One by Susan Mallery is $1.99! This is an older romance – it was originally published in 2003 – and the second book in the Marcelli series. The heroine comes from a big family, marries at eighteen, becomes a young widow, and then finds herself in a no-strings-attached relationship with a rich CEO. As you do. Readers note that things happen really quickly, but many liked the change in the hero and heroine’s relationship from friends-with-benefits to something more. It has a 4-star rating on GR.

    For the Marcelli sisters of California wine country, the season is ripe for romance!

    Francesca Marcelli married at eighteen — right on schedule, according to her warm, colorful family, who have always said a beauty like Francesca need never worry about finding love. But a few years later, finding herself on her own with a wide open future ahead of her, she pursues her educational passions — with a risky experiment that takes her straight into the arms of playboy CEO Sam Reese. Delighted by Francesca’s interest in a no-strings relationship, Sam suddenly finds himself needing her outside the bedroom when a secret from his past lands on his doorstep. But Francesca soon has a secret of her own to tell — a bombshell that will force the diehard bachelor to show his true colors. Are there “I do”s in Sam and Francesca’s future? Only if she can persuade him that home truly is where the heart finds happiness.

    No Place Like Home by Linda, Kat, Laura, Mary Lael Miller, Martin, Florand, Carter

    No Place Like Home is $2.99! This is a holiday anthology featuring stories from Linda Lael Miller, Kat Martin, Laura Florand, and Mary Carter. There is one outlier in the collection and that is Kat Martin’s story. It’s more of a historical romance taking place during the Civil War, but the rest are contemporary romances. The clear favorite of the quartet appears to be Florand’s “A Rose in Winter,” but with a 3.7-star rating on GR, many found the collection enjoyable overall.

    There’s nothing more festive than a winter romance, and in these heart-warming stories, love is a gift that can take you by surprise. . .

    The 24 Days Of Christmas by Linda Lael Miller

    A matchbox advent calendar first brought Frank Rayner and Addie Hutton together. But that was years ago. There’s no way the miracles of Christmas–and the magic of true love–could possibly be hidden under one of its tiny flaps. Or could they?

    Christmas Angel by Kat Martin

    When Angel Summers’ first love, Josh Coltraine, joined the Army, she vowed to hate him forever. But now he’s back in Savannah for the holidays–wishing for a miracle that could heal both their hearts.

    The Christmas Carousel by Mary Carter

    Single mom Georgia Bradley can’t afford to fight the developers who want to tear down her beloved Rhode Island auction house–especially Adam Cavalier. But when she receives a mysterious gift, Adam becomes intrigued with its origin–and with Georgia…

    A Rose in Winter By Laura Florand

    Allegra Caldron knew the rule never to talk to strangers. But on a cold winter night in Provence, she breaks that rule–and more–with an irresistible man. Raoul Rosier seems thrillingly dangerous, yet why does Allegra feel so safe with him–even when she believes he’s a thief?

    Once a SEAL by Anne Elizabeth

    Once a SEAL by Anne Elizabeth is $2.99! This is a contemporary romance and the second book in the West Coast Navy SEALs series. The hero is a (obviously) a Navy SEAL and the heroine is his wife. Much of the romance comes from the couple trying to cope with the strenuous lifestyle of being married to a man in the military. Several readers loved the heroine and her portrayal of a military wife, though some noted they had some trouble getting into the first quarter of the book. Anyone read this one?

    It’s going to take a SEAL’s strength to make this marriage work

    Every woman dreams of marrying the perfect man-handsome, thoughtful, strong, and sensitive -and Aria Kavanagh believes she’s found the ultimate hero in Chief Petty Officer Daniel McCullum. But being a U.S. Navy SEAL wife is a serious challenge, especially when the missions are putting more than their love in the line of fire. Can they jump the hurdles and handle the daily rigors without falling apart? Or will the pressures attached to the handsome uniform have them both questioning if their dedication is worth it? Every moment matters when the only thing that truly lasts is love.

  4. Melanie says:

    I read Once a SEAL a ways back – did not like. I spent pretty much the whole book wondering what would happen next, because the heroine could not catch a break! We don’t get to see any of the romance, just the part where she’s trying to adjust to being a military wife, and she’s not doing very well. We see a lot of issues between them, and it all seems to happen at the same time. I agree that being a military wife is difficult (I can only imagine what it’s like, really, and I admire those who live it), but we really didn’t need all the other crap that was happening. There was no….passion or life or desire in their relationship. It was just all blah.
